The type of vaginitis can be identified by the characteristics of leucorrhea

There are many types of vaginitis. Due to differences in pathogenic factors, different vaginitis patients may have leucorrhea of ​​different characteristics.

1. Nonspecific vaginitis

The leucorrhea of ​​patients with nonspecific vaginitis is generally serous or purulent, without foam or curd. Common pathogens include Staphylococcus, Streptococcus, Escherichia coli and Proteus. Tracing the medical history, it can be found that patients with this type of vaginitis often have a history of using corrosive drugs, long-term uterine bleeding, pelvic inflammatory disease, adnexitis, endometritis, or a history of miscarriage, and their body resistance is weak, which destroys the normal ecological environment in the vagina, providing conditions for the growth and reproduction of pathogens, and then nonspecific vaginitis occurs.

2. Fungal vaginitis

The characteristics of leucorrhea in patients with candidal vaginitis vary. It may be watery, curd-like, or ointment-like, and some may even present as lumpy, sticky leucorrhea.

3. Trichomonas vaginitis

The leucorrhea of ​​patients with Trichomonas vaginitis is mostly white, occasionally with yellow-green purulent foamy leucorrhea accompanied by a fishy smell. In severe cases, it may even contain blood, presenting as bloody leucorrhea, which is mainly caused by Trichomonas vaginalis.

4. Gonorrheal vaginitis

The leucorrhea of ​​patients with gonorrheal vaginitis is generally purulent and has a large amount. It is mainly caused by gonococci and is related to unclean sexual intercourse.
